ThinkChat🤖让你学习和工作更高效,注册即送10W Token,即刻开启你的AI之旅 广告
# ASP.NET Web Forms - HTML 服务器控件 HTML 服务器控件是服务器可理解的 HTML 标签。 ## HTML 服务器控件 ASP.NET 文件中的 HTML 元素,默认是作为文本进行处理的。要想让这些元素可编程,需向 HTML 元素中添加 runat="server" 属性。这个属性表示,该元素将被作为服务器控件进行处理。 **注释:**所有 HTML 服务器控件必须位于带有 runat="server" 属性的 &lt;form&gt; 标签内! **注释:**ASP.NET 要求所有 HTML 元素必须正确关闭和正确嵌套。 | HTML 服务器控件 | 描述 | | --- | --- | | [HtmlAnchor](control-htmlanchor.html) | 控制 `<a>` HTML 元素 | | [HtmlButton](control-htmlbutton.html) | 控制 `<button>` HTML 元素 | | [HtmlForm](control-htmlform.html) | 控制 `<form>` HTML 元素 | | [HtmlGeneric](control-htmlgeneric.html) | 控制其他未被具体的 HTML 服务器控件规定的 HTML 元素,比如 `<body>`、`<div>`、`<span>` 等。 | | [HtmlImage](control-htmlimage.html) | 控制 `<image>` HTML 元素 | | [HtmlInputButton](control-htmlinputbutton.html) | 控制 `<input type="button">`、`<input type="submit">` 和 `<input type="reset">` HTML 元素 | | [HtmlInputCheckBox](control-htmlinputcheckbox.html) | 控制 `<input type="checkbox">` HTML 元素 | | [HtmlInputFile](control-htmlinputfile.html) | 控制 `<input type="file">` HTML 元素 | | [HtmlInputHidden](control-htmlinputhidden.html) | 控制 `<input type="hidden">` HTML 元素 | | [HtmlInputImage](control-htmlinputimage.html) | 控制 `<input type="image">` HTML 元素 | | [HtmlInputRadioButton](control-htmlinputradiobutton.html) | 控制 `<input type="radio">` HTML 元素 | | [HtmlInputText](control-htmlinputtext.html) | 控制 `<input type="text">` 和 `<input type="password">` HTML 元素 | | [HtmlSelect](control-htmlselect.html) | 控制 `<select>` HTML 元素 | | [HtmlTable](control-htmltable.html) | 控制 `<table>` HTML 元素 | | [HtmlTableCell](control-htmltablecell.html) | 控制 `<td>` 和 `<th>` HTML 元素 | | [HtmlTableRow](control-htmltablerow.html) | 控制 `<tr>` HTML 元素 | | [HtmlTextArea](control-htmltextarea.html) | 控制 `<textarea>` HTML 元素 |